AMD Phenom II X2 X620 BE vs AMD Phenom II X2 P650 vs AMD Phenom II X2 N640

AMD Phenom II X2 X620 BE

The AMD Phenom II X2 Dual-Core Mobile X620 BE (Black Edition) is a dual core processor for laptops that clocks with 3.1 GHz. Due to the missing level 3 cache, the architecture is similar to the desktop Athlon II X2 (Athlon II X2 255). The performance should be similar to a 2.8 GHz Core 2 Duo (because of the larger Cache of the Core 2 series in this clock range). Due to the missing multiplicator lock, the X620BE is easy to overclock.

As a difference to the Core 2 series, the Phenom II offers an integrated DDR3 memory controller on the processor die. It is manufactured in 45nm SOI and specified with 45 Watt TDP.

AMD Phenom II X2 P650

The AMD Phenom II Dual-Core Mobile P650 is a dual core processor for laptops that clocks with 2.8 GHz. Due to the missing level 3 cache, the architecture is similar to the desktop Athlon II X2 (Athlon II X2 240e - Regor). Compared to the similar Phenom II N620, the P650 is specified with a lower TDP of 25 versus 35 Watt.

The performance should be similar to a 2.6 GHz Core 2 Duo (because of the larger Cache of the Core 2 series in this clock range). Compared to the current Intel Core-i processors, the Phenom II is only as fast as a Core i3-330M in synthetic benchmarks.

As a difference to the Core 2 series, the Phenom II offers an integrated DDR3 memory controller on the processor die.

AMD Phenom II X2 N640

The AMD Phenom II Dual-Core Mobile N640 is a dual core processor for laptops that clocks with 2.9 GHz. Due to the missing level 3 cache, the architecture is similar to the desktop Athlon II X2 (Athlon II X2 245 - Regor).

The performance should be similar to a 2.7 GHz Core 2 Duo (because of the larger Cache of the Core 2 series in this clock range). Compared to current Intel Core-i processors, the Phenom II N640 is only as fast as an entry level Core i3-350M in synthetic benchmarks.

As a difference to the Core 2 series, the Phenom II offers an integrated DDR3 memory controller on the processor die.
